Scientist present at the White Rock Research Station in Antarctica during the recovery of the frozen Ancient woman, Ayiana. He and his associate Dr. Woods pulled her from the ice.
Dr. Osbourne came down with a sickness Ayiana passed on to many of the base's personnel (Including SG-1, minus Teal'c) but she spread her hands over his body and cured him from the illness before she ultimately died herself.
DETAILS
PLAYED BY - Bruce Harwood
FIRST APPEARED - Frozen
KEY EPISODE
Frozen - During one of their many treks into the arctic wilderness, Osbourne and Woods discover the body of a woman entombed in ice.
